This specific volume aims to provide the reader with a reliable translation and a brief practical commentary of the 39th book of Titus Livius, which covers the events of the period 187-183 B.C.

In the Introduction, an overview is attempted of the key events in both foreign and domestic policy of this period, as well as highlighting characteristic elements of Livy’s art, such as the rhetorical and dramatic techniques used in the narrative of the Bacchanalia and other critical episodes.

The Latin text follows the recent edition by Yardley (Loeb 2018) with some deviations, which are noted in the Comparative Table of Texts. The translation seeks to capture, for the first time in modern Greek, Livy’s dense style and to preserve –to the extent possible– the linguistic levels and stylistic nuances of the Latin original.

The commentary is selective and includes information and notes deemed helpful for the reader to follow the historiographical narrative without interruption.

In the Appendix, also presented in its first Greek translation, is the famous “Resolution of the Senate concerning the Bacchanalia,” which survives on a hard surface and serves as an indication of how Livy used his sources. Finally, special care has been taken to compile an exhaustive Index of Names, which also provides essential information about the people and places mentioned in the 39th book.
